怎么用网格系统写一个网站
时间: 2023-05-25 08:04:02 浏览: 154
网格系统是一种网站设计方法,它使用网格布局来将页面分成若干个块状区域,方便设计师在其中放置内容。下面是一些步骤来使用网格系统写一个网站:
1.选择合适的网格系统:目前市面上有很多网格系统可供选择,常见的网格系统有Bootstrap、Foundation、960 Grid System等。
2.确定网格布局:根据网站的需求,确定网格布局的列数和行数。一般情况下,网站的布局可以分为两列、三列、四列或更多列。
3.创建页面结构:使用HTML和CSS来创建页面结构和布局。在使用网格系统时,可以使用预设的网格类名称,如:“col-md-6”表示占据一行中的一半,这些类名称会根据所选的网格系统而异。
4.设计网站内容:将网站内容填充到网格中,包括文本、图片、表格、按钮等。在设计过程中,可以使用网格系统提供的栅格线来对齐元素。
5.使用响应式设计:根据不同设备的屏幕大小,对网站进行响应式设计,以便在不同的设备上都能正确显示。
6.优化代码:在完成设计后,需要对代码进行优化和压缩,以提高网站的性能和加载速度。
以上是使用网格系统在设计网站时需要注意的步骤,需要仔细考虑每个细节,以确保网站的设计效果和用户体验。
相关问题
VUE写一个grid布局的网格
在Vue.js中,我们可以利用第三方库如Element UI、Vuetify或自定义的CSS Grid来创建一个网格布局。这里以Element UI为例,它提供了一个`el-row`和`el-col`组件组合来轻松实现栅格系统。
首先,你需要安装Element UI并引入到项目中。如果还没有安装,可以使用npm或yarn:
```bash
# npm
npm install element-ui
# yarn
yarn add element-ui
```
然后,在你的`.vue`文件中,添加样式引用,并设置基本的网格结构:
```html
<template>
<div id="app">
<div class="grid-container">
<el-row :gutter="20" justify="center"> <!-- 设置行间距 -->
<el-col :xs="24" :sm="12" :md="8" :lg="6" :xl="4"> <!-- 根据屏幕大小分列 -->
<div>每个网格单元</div>
</el-col>
</el-row>
</div>
</div>
</template>
<script>
import { ElRow, ElCol } from 'element-plus';
export default {
components: {
ElRow,
ElCol
},
data() {
return {};
},
computed: {
// 如果需要动态调整,可以在计算属性中控制列宽
// gutter: process.env.VUE_APP_GRID_GAP || 20
}
};
</script>
<style scoped>
.grid-container {
display: flex; /* 或者display: grid; 如果你选择使用CSS Grid */
}
</style>
```
在这个例子中,`el-row`用于创建一行,`el-col`表示列。`:xs`, `:sm`, `:md`, `:lg`, `:xl`分别对应小屏幕、中等屏幕、大屏幕和额外的大屏幕尺寸下的列宽度。你可以根据实际需求调整这些值。
python写网格交易代码
好的,那我们首先来简单了解一下什么是网格交易。
网格交易是一种交易策略,它通过在不同价格水平下设置多个交易订单,来达到获取收益的目的。网格交易的一个关键是如何确定每个交易订单的价格水平。
在 Python 中,我们可以使用类似于下面的代码来实现网格交易:
```
# 假设我们要在价格在 50 到 100 之间设置网格交易订单
# 首先我们需要定义一个价格列表,其中包含我们要设置订单的价格
prices = [50, 55, 60, 65, 70, 75, 80, 85, 90, 95, 100]
# 然后我们可以使用循环遍历这个价格列表,并在每个价格处设置订单
for price in prices:
# 这里我们假设有一个函数 place_order(price, volume) 用于下单
# 其中 price 是订单的价格,volume 是订单的数量
place_order(price, 100) # 设置 100 股的订单
# 在这里,你可以自行定义 place_order 函数,用于实际地下单
# 这里只是提供一个示例,你需要根据实际的交易系统和 API 来实现下单操作
```
这样,我们就可以在价格在 50 到 100 之间设置了 11 个交易
阅读全文